Come up to Powderhorn Friday afternoons and race your colleagues & friends! The Grand Valley Race League is a business-oriented event that is all about having fun in a low pressure environment. Teams can be registered for up to 10 racers for $600. Extra team racers can be added for a $50 additional fee. The proceeds go toward supporting the Powderhorn Racing Club youth programs such as Buddy Werner, YSL (Youth Ski League) & USSA (United States Ski & Snowboard Association) premiere racing.

We set up a dual slalom type course so you can race head to head but ultimately it is the fastest of the 2 runs combined who scores best. You can make as many runs as you can get in the time available so if you make a mistake or learn how to go faster you can go back and do it again! The scoring system is a modified NASTAR handicap where we take into account age, discipline (Alpine Ski, Snowboard or Telemark) & Gender so everyone is competing on a level playing field. In fact, it is very often that a more mature racer takes the top spot at our races, up there with the young bucks.

On the race dates the course is open for inspection at 12:00 Noon. Racing runs from 1-3pm. Awards around 3:30-4:30 pm upstairs over in the Slopeside.
